WebApr 5, 2024 · Select the Journal Names option. If the Journal Name format is set to something other than Don't replace, as the APA style is in the screenshot below, it is set to use the journals term list and you can close the window without making changes. If the style is set to Don't replace, select the journal name options you prefer (e.g., Use full ... WebFeb 22, 2024 · Cite While You Write: Basics: A Live Class Recording. Inserting References. In Word Click on EndNote X9 tab and click on Insert Citation on the EndNote toolbar. Select the Insert Citation from drop down menu. A search box will appear. Type in the Authors’ name or a keyword for the reference you wish to use and click Search. WebSep 21, 2012 · Go to the EndNote toolbar, select Edit > Output Styles > Edit J Biogeography. In the J Biogeography dialog box click “Title Capitalization” and “Leave titles as entered”. (Refer to attached image). Close the output style which will save the changes as “J Biogeography Copy”. WebFeb 21, 2024 · Some styles require abbreviating the journal name (e.g. Vancouver), and the source for your EndNote reference might supply the full journal name. Some styles require the full journal name (e.g. APA 6th), and the source for your reference might give only the abbreviated name. See Journal titles & abbreviations … WebMay 4, 2024 · The APA Style format for author names in reference list entries is to provide the author’s surname (s) followed by the initials of their given name (s). Example: Lee, C. L. (2024). In the in-text citation, provide only the surname (s) along with the year. (Note: The author's full name can be included in the in-text citation in limited ...

WebMar 14, 2024 · To avoid these problems: Authors must be entered one name per line. Author names can be entered either with the family name followed by a comma and the first name (e.g. Smith, Jack F.) or the first name followed by the family name (e.g. Jack F. Smith) If there are multiple entries with the same author, it is best to keep to the same …

WebMar 24, 2024 · Left menu > Citations > Author Name > untick Use initials only for primary authors with the same name . Then go Citations > Ambiguous Citations > untick Include the author initials or full name in citation. Close the style window (second X) > Yes to save changes. This will save as APA 6th copy leaving the original style unchanged.
